Astros JV volleyball posts trio of wins

The East Clinton junior varsity volleyball team defeated Williamsburg 25-16, 25-20 Monday night.

Coach Kelli Jamison said her squad came out strong and played that way the entire match. “It was the best they have played,” she said.

Kelsi Lilly had nine aces to lead EC while Alexis Rolfe and Lydia Kessler had three aces each. Mackenzie Pence finished with two aces and Kami Whiteaker had one. Pence led the Astros with five kills while Jozie Jones had four.

On Sept. 12, East Clinton defeated Felicity 25-7, 25-9 thanks to a strong service match. Whiteaker had nine saves to lead the way. Savannah Tolle had five, Rolfe four, Haley Mess four, Kessler two, Jones one, Lilly one and Pence one. Bryston Roach had three kills while eight other EC players had one kill each.

Last Wednesday, East Clinton defeated Lynchburg 25-20,25-5. EC had just four service errors in the two sets. Kessler had five aces and Jones served two. Pence and Lilly had one ace each. Lauren Hadley and Jones had three kills each.
